二氯喹啉酸在土壤、畸形烟叶和烤烟中残留量的比较分析

摘    要:目的]为了比较分析烟叶及烤烟中二氯喹啉酸残留量,建立二氯喹啉酸在其药害土壤、畸形鲜烟叶和烤烟中的分析方法.方法]样品用30 mL 0.05 mol/L硼砂缓冲液和60 mL甲醇提取,液液分配后,采用HPLC方法检测二氯喹啉酸的残留量.结果]二氯喹啉酸在土壤中的平均回收率为98.4%~98.9%,相对标准偏差为0.7%~1.8%,在鲜烟叶中的平均回收率为87.6%~90.4%,相对标准偏差为6.7%~9.0%;在烤烟中的平均回收率为86.1%~90.2%,相对标准偏差为6.0%~7.7%.结论]该方法操作简单、准确,重复性好,利用二极管阵列检测器灵敏度较高.经方法分析二氯喹啉酸在其药害土壤、鲜烟叶及烤烟中残留量分别为0.1306、0.2575、0.0742mg/kg.

The Comparative Analysis of Residues of Quinclorac in Soil,Deformity and Flue-cured Tobacco

Abstract:It was to compare the residues of quinclorac in deformity and flue-cured tobacco,and establish the analysis method of quinclorac residues in its phytotoxicity soil,deformity and flue-cured tobacco.Methods] Residues of quinclorac were extracted from samples with 0.05 mol/L borax buffer and 60 mL methanol,after liquid-liquid partition,and determined with HPLC.Results] The average recovery rate of quinclorac in soil was 98.4-98.9%,the relative standard deviation was 0.7-1.8%.The average recovery rate of quinclorac in deformity and flue-cured tobacco were 87.6-90.4% and 86.1-90.2% respectively.Their relative standard deviation were 6.7-9.0% and 6.0-7.7% respectively.Conclusions] This method is simple and accurate with good repeatability and high sensitivity using diode array detector.The residues of quinclorac on its phytotoxicity soil,deformity and flue-cured tobacco are 0.1306,0.2575,0.0742 mg/kg respectively.
